Currently generates 2,679,707,091,600 unique items with default settings!

This plugin adjusts the mob dropping mechanics to include regularly dropped enchanted items that could be commonly found in Diablo.

GithubGithub Source
ikiWiki (Under Construction)
#deathmarine EsperNet


* Creates tools and armor named with popular diablo prefixes, suffixes, and colors.
* Mobs can spawn with enchanted tools and armor
* Allows mobs to randomly drop enchanted, lore, and custom items
* Everything is calculated randomly with configurable chances
* Completely customize the names list
* Add your potion effects to your items
* Easy to use just drop it in you plugins folder and reload/restart your server
* Create custom items that can be dropped on a configurable chance
* Add Lore to you items with enhanced abilities and effects
* Burn socketted gems and enhance socketted items with a furnace
* Identify Magic items with Identity Tomes
* Automatically updates to the latest version found here
* Ruins that generate in the world with chests containing magic items



Command Permissions can be found below.


For the moment socket-ting is disabled. Detailed explanation of the use of socketted items.
Socket Enhancements


For information concerning the plugin, consult the Wiki.

See It In Action!


Still working around some bukkit/vannila minecraft issues.


See forums.bukkit.org/threads/formatted-req-magicfind-items.70390/ for the request plugin.

You must login to post a comment. Don't have an account? Register to get one!

  • Avatar of JanTuck JanTuck Sep 03, 2016 at 21:22 UTC - 0 likes

    I like the idea of Diablo and Diablo 2. That is why iam currently working on a project involving Runes and runewords from D2 ;) It would be nice to involve some of the features from this addon too, but i need to ask you for permission ;)

    Last edited Sep 03, 2016 by JanTuck


  • Avatar of UltrafaceGuy UltrafaceGuy Nov 10, 2015 at 19:28 UTC - 0 likes

    MythicDrops is still an alternative, if people want a similar plugin. It's updated to 1.8 and such.


    @AstralRevenant: Go

    The MythicDrops dev and Deathmarine used to work together on this, but had a bit of a falling out like, 4 years ago, oddly enough.


  • Avatar of Mudentmouse Mudentmouse Aug 07, 2015 at 00:23 UTC - 0 likes

    Hey I'm running a lower version of dis that has socket enchantments and nothing happens when I put the enchantment in the bottom of the furnace with a item with sockets in the top. Help.

  • Avatar of Ebins Ebins May 23, 2015 at 22:13 UTC - 0 likes

    I'm looking for it too. My players loved the plugin and want to see it again.


  • Avatar of MatrixKhan MatrixKhan May 12, 2015 at 19:27 UTC - 0 likes

    @worthless_hobo: Go

    whats the progress on this plugin? if you are still making it i dont see it on spigot

  • Avatar of worthless_hobo worthless_hobo Apr 19, 2015 at 22:07 UTC - 0 likes

    @lee3kfc: Go

    I will be creating a new plugin similar to this one for Spigot 1.8. Look for Pandorra Drops in the next week or so on the Spigot website.

  • Avatar of AstralRevenant AstralRevenant Mar 01, 2015 at 18:31 UTC - 0 likes

    Cool idea for a plugin, MythicDrops is very similar, if anyone wants something updated & working. Hopefully the developer continues this or teams up with the mythicdrops dev. :-)


    Hosting a survival multiplayer minecraft server. The server address is "astral-craft.ddns.net", (between the quotes). The client is spigot 1.8.8. :-)

  • Avatar of johndcastro johndcastro Jan 12, 2015 at 00:02 UTC - 0 likes

    Try MythicDrops works for me in 1.8

  • Avatar of lee3kfc lee3kfc Jan 11, 2015 at 15:36 UTC - 0 likes

    its dead. does any1 know the plugin like this works in spigot 1.8?

  • Avatar of Sewomer Sewomer Dec 19, 2014 at 13:42 UTC - 0 likes

    Can you pls update this for MC 1.8 in my console a many Errors:

    [14:42:06] [Server thread/ERROR]: Could not pass event CreatureSpawnEvent to DiabloDrops v2.6 org.bukkit.event.EventException at org.bukkit.plugin.java.JavaPluginLoader$1.execute(JavaPluginLoader.java:305)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at org.bukkit.plugin.RegisteredListener.callEvent(RegisteredListener.java:62)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at org.bukkit.plugin.SimplePluginManager.fireEvent(SimplePluginManager.java:502)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at org.bukkit.plugin.SimplePluginManager.callEvent(SimplePluginManager.java:487)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at org.bukkit.craftbukkit.v1_8_R1.event.CraftEventFactory.callCreatureSpawnEvent(CraftEventFactory.java:275)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at net.minecraft.server.v1_8_R1.World.addEntity(World.java:1009)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at net.minecraft.server.v1_8_R1.SpawnerCreature.a(SpawnerCreature.java:182)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at net.minecraft.server.v1_8_R1.WorldServer.doTick(WorldServer.java:216)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at net.minecraft.server.v1_8_R1.MinecraftServer.z(MinecraftServer.java:741)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at net.minecraft.server.v1_8_R1.DedicatedServer.z(DedicatedServer.java:316)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at net.minecraft.server.v1_8_R1.MinecraftServer.y(MinecraftServer.java:623)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at net.minecraft.server.v1_8_R1.MinecraftServer.run(MinecraftServer.java:526)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] at java.lang.Thread.run(Unknown Source) [?:1.7.0_25] Caused by: java.lang.IllegalArgumentException: n must be positive at java.util.Random.nextInt(Unknown Source) [?:1.7.0_25] at us.deathmarine.diablodrops.drops.DropsAPI.colorPicker(DropsAPI.java:68) [?:?] at us.deathmarine.diablodrops.drops.DropsAPI.getItem(DropsAPI.java:550) [?:?] at us.deathmarine.diablodrops.drops.DropsAPI.getItem(DropsAPI.java:358) [?:?] at us.deathmarine.diablodrops.listeners.MobListener.onSpawn(MobListener.java:53) [?:?] at sun.reflect.GeneratedMethodAccessor90.invoke(Unknown Source) [?:?] at sun.reflect.DelegatingMethodAccessorImpl.invoke(Unknown Source) [?:1.7.0_25] at java.lang.reflect.Method.invoke(Unknown Source) [?:1.7.0_25] at org.bukkit.plugin.java.JavaPluginLoader$1.execute(JavaPluginLoader.java:301) [spigot-1.8-R0.1-SNAPSHOT.jar:git-Spigot-612de46-07c2162] ... 12 more


Date created
Oct 30, 2012
Last update
Jan 23, 2014
Development stage
GNU General Public License version 3 (GPLv3)
Curse link
Reverse relationships
Recent files